Runbook: Quillbrook firmware update channel. Devices on the stable ring poll the Quillbrook distribution service every six hours and verify each payload signature before flashing. Do not promote a build from the canary ring until at least 48 hours of clean telemetry have elapsed. The signing verification step requires the channel publishing key to be present in the deployment environment, and rotation must be coordinated with the fleet team. The following line in the env file sets that key.

sealed setting: LEDGER_TOKEN5=6d086

## Environment Variables: Stocktake Reconciler

The nightly reconciliation job for Cobblefox Retail compares warehouse counts against the ledger and files discrepancy tickets automatically. RECON_WINDOW controls the lookback period (default 48h); RECON_DRY_RUN should stay false in production. All variables are loaded from the job's env file at dispatch time, so changes require a re-queue rather than a restart. The credential the job uses to write tickets into the ops tracker is defined on the line that follows.

env line for hawep-fajef: RELAY_SECRET20=b8916dc10b8926458aa2

Handover — calendar sync conflict, Tillbrook release. The Quenmore calendar connector double-books events when the Varsk feed and the local scheduler both write within the same minute; dedupe key was dropped in the last merge. Fix is staged on the harwell-sync branch; needs the release manager's sign-off before the cutover window. Conflict replay tool works, but it requires unlocking the archived state snapshot first, and the recovery passphrase for that snapshot is listed below.

strongbox words: oliael-gilax-lamael